Del Sette Capital Management LLC lowered its stake in shares of Invesco DWA Developed Markets Momentum ETF (NASDAQ:PIZ – Free Report) by 93.2% in the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The firm owned 10,253 shares of the company’s stock after selling 139,470 shares during the quarter. Del Sette Capital Management LLC owned approximately 0.21% of Invesco DWA Developed Markets Momentum ETF worth $372,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Invesco DWA Developed Markets Momentum ETF Company Profile
PowerShares DWA Developed Markets Technical Leaders Portfolio (the Fund) is based on the Dorsey Wright Developed Markets Technical Leaders Index (the Index). The Fund will normally invest at least 80% of its total assets in securities of developed economies within Dorsey Wright & Associates’ classification definition, excluding the United States companies listed on the United States stock exchange.
